Trip Overview

This 366.5-mile drive from Tallahassee to White City, Florida, is designed for a single day, taking approximately 6 hours and 47 minutes. Predominantly a highway-focused journey, 95% of the route utilizes major interstates like I-75 and I-10, culminating on Florida's Turnpike. With a projected fuel cost of around $58, this trip is efficient for travelers seeking a direct path across the state. While it's a manageable day trip, the longest stretch without a major road change is 155.6 miles, so planning at least one stop is advisable. This highway-centric route offers a straightforward way to get from North Florida to the southern part of the state.

Drive Character

Expect a highway-focused experience for the majority of this journey, with 95% of the route on major interstates. You'll spend considerable time on I-10 and I-75 before transitioning to Florida's Turnpike. The drive includes a significant uninterrupted segment of 155.6 miles on Florida's Turnpike, meaning you'll have long stretches where the road ahead is primarily fast-paced highway. This profile suggests a route optimized for steady progress rather than varied scenery, making it a drive where maintaining highway speeds is key.

Most of the miles stay on highways, which makes pacing and fuel planning easier than turn-by-turn city driving.
There are about 21 navigation steps in the underlying route data, so the final approach matters more than the middle miles.
Florida's Turnpike is the longest continuous segment at about 155.6 miles.
